Market Overview
The Asia-Pacific region has emerged as one of the most dynamic consumer electronics hubs in the world. Countries such as China, Japan, South Korea, and India are witnessing strong demand for next-generation electronics that integrate smart features and connectivity. The market encompasses a diverse range of products including televisions, laptops, wearable devices, smartphones, and various smart home products.
Rapid urbanization and technological adoption have accelerated the integration of entertainment technology into everyday life. Consumers now expect seamless connectivity between devices, enabling ecosystems where smartphones, televisions, speakers, and appliances interact intelligently. This shift is significantly contributing to the expansion of the regional consumer electronics industry.
Key Factors Driving Market Growth
Rising Demand for Smart Devices
Consumers across Asia-Pacific are increasingly adopting intelligent and connected devices. From voice-enabled assistants to automated appliances, the integration of artificial intelligence and Internet of Things (IoT) technologies is transforming traditional electronics into multifunctional systems.
Growing Middle-Class Population
The expanding middle class in developing economies is fueling demand for premium electronics. As purchasing power improves, households are upgrading to modern home appliances and advanced digital gadgets that improve daily convenience and efficiency.
Rapid Technological Innovation
Manufacturers are consistently introducing new products with enhanced features such as improved battery life, advanced displays, high-performance processors, and seamless connectivity. Continuous innovation keeps consumers engaged and drives replacement demand.
Expansion of E-commerce Platforms
Online retail channels have significantly increased product accessibility across urban and rural markets. Consumers can easily compare products, read reviews, and purchase electronics through digital platforms, which has accelerated market growth.

Emerging Market Trends
Integration of Artificial Intelligence
AI-powered assistants, predictive automation, and intelligent device management are becoming standard features in many consumer electronics products.
Sustainability and Energy Efficiency
Manufacturers are focusing on eco-friendly designs, energy-efficient components, and sustainable materials to meet environmental regulations and consumer expectations.
Expansion of Smart Home Ecosystems
Consumers increasingly prefer interconnected environments where appliances, security systems, lighting, and entertainment systems operate seamlessly through centralized applications.
Rise of Immersive Entertainment
High-resolution displays, surround sound systems, and advanced gaming technologies are enhancing digital entertainment experiences across households in the region.
